is a 30-year resident of Glendale Heights (and the Village's administrator) that has made it her mission to challenge those who say her Village has no history. As a charter member of the Glendale Heights Historical Committee, Ms. Becerra was instrumental in researching and documenting the history of the Village. She is, in fact, considered to be the ?Village Historian.? Through her tireless research efforts, the Historical Committee was able to publish its first history magazine, ?Looking Back in Time, Looking Toward the Future.? Her commitment to inspiring other local citizens to become interested in their town's history continues as she spearheads the preservation and restoration of the Glendale Heights Historic House. This c. 1888 Victorian farmhouse once slated for demolition, is now a small but growing museum that will house historic artifacts and documents specific to the Village's history.
